Commander format
Commander is a 100-card singleton multiplayer format led by a commander. The bracket system is a pregame conversation tool, not a tournament pairing engine.
Theme-first and very casual. No Game Changers, intentional two-card combos, mass land denial, or extra-turn cards.
Average modern precon power. No Game Changers, intentional two-card combos, or mass land denial.
Stronger than precons. Up to three Game Changers, no mass land denial, and no early intentional two-card combos.
High-power Commander with strong tutors, fast combos, mass land destruction, or many Game Changers.
Competitive Commander: optimized to win efficiently against other tuned decks.
Bracket descriptions follow Wizards' Commander Brackets beta guidance.

Ruleset
Commander is for fun. It is a socially interactive, multiplayer Magic: the Gathering format full of wild interactions and epic plays, specifically designed as an alternative to tournament Magic. Commander focuses on a resonant experience: a shared journey, a social contract, and the chance for every player to express themselves through deck building and gameplay.
The official Commander ban list applies. Cards listed there cannot be played in this group.
